WHITE BASMATI RICE – INSTANT POT RECIPES



White Basmati Rice – Instant Pot Recipes image

I gave away my rice cooker after I had so much success making rice in the Instant Pot®. Not only is it faster than using the rice cooker, but the end result is fluffier rice. I make a batch every week and serve it with almost any main dish. For a treat, I make super-quick rice pudding by reheating the rice with some milk, butter, cinnamon, raisins, and maple syrup. You can also blend cooked rice with water and then strain it to make homemade rice milk.

Provided by The Healthy Meal Prep Instant Pot Cookbook by Carrie Forrest

Prep Time 5 minutes

Cook Time 8 minutes

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 2

2 cups white basmati rice (rinsed)
3 cups Water

Steps:

  • Combine the rice and water in the inner pot.
  • Lock the lid into place. Select Pressure Cook or Manual; set the pressure to High and the time to 8 minutes. Make sure the steam release knob is in the sealed position. After cooking, quick release the pressure.
  • Unlock and remove the lid. Serve the rice immediately, or place it in an airtight container and refrigerate for up to 5 days or freeze for up to 2 months.

PERFECT JASMINE RICE - ONCE UPON A CHEF
With the right water to rice ratio, you can make fragrant, perfectly cooked jasmine rice every time. Named after the sweet-smelling jasmine flower, jasmine rice is a long grain rice native to Thailand with a delicate floral and buttery scent. The secret to cooking it perfectly is getting the right ratio of water to rice.

RICE - WIKIPEDIA
Rice is the seed of the grass species Oryza sativa (Asian rice) or less commonly Oryza glaberrima (African rice). The name wild rice is usually used for species of the genera Zizania and Porteresia, both wild and domesticated, although the term may also be used for primitive or uncultivated varieties of Oryza.. INSTANT POT / PRESSURE COOKER CHICKEN AND WILD RICE SOUP
Oct 30, 2018 · What Kind of Rice to Look For. The key to this easy family dinner starts with choosing the right rice. I use Uncle Ben’s Long Grain and Wild Rice Original Recipe, which calls for a 25-minute stovetop cook time. (Don’t get it confused with the Fast Cook wild rice, which has a 5-minute stovetop time and cooks up mushy in the finished soup.). I chose the original, longer-cooking rice …
